Manny is driving down Polo Bl. And is stopped by the local police for speeding 45 in a 35 mph. Zone. He is written a traffic sum
34kurt

The offence committed by Manny is referred to as a <u>Traffic Infraction</u>

Explanation:

Driving related offenses can be classified into

  • Infraction
  • misdemeanors or felonies.

<u>Traffic Infraction</u>

It is also Known as "Violations"or "civil infractions".It is the most common driving related offence.Some examples of Traffic infraction includes

  • Failure to wear seat belt
  • Over speeding of vehicle
  • Crossing the Limit line when the signal is red.
  • Inappropriate lightning of a vehicle
